About the opportunity

As a Dispenser working within one of our stores, you will be a key member of our pharmacy team, supporting the pharmacist and other healthcare professionals to ensure the safe and efficient delivery of pharmacy and healthcare services.

Within the healthcare department, you will build strong relationships with patients by listening and understanding their needs. Your duties will include greeting customers, dispensing prescriptions, ensuring the safe sale of medicines, and providing advice to support patients in making informed health decisions. Your work will make a difference every day.

Key responsibilities:
  1. Prescription dispensing, ensuring the safe supply of medicines, including ordering medicines, labelling, endorsing, and collection of prescriptions.
  2. Collaborate with healthcare professionals in your store to manage and deliver pharmacy services.
  3. Provide care and advice to patients about medicines and refer queries to the Pharmacist as appropriate.
  4. Follow Standard Operating Procedures (SOP) to support the safe and legal dispensing of prescriptions.
  5. Stay updated with new innovations and comply with operational processes.
  6. Support patients in managing their prescriptions and medicines effectively to promote adherence and reduce waste.

Working with evolving technologies, you'll have opportunities to work with new systems that improve dispensing processes, enhance patient safety, and allow more time for patient interaction.

You will receive regular training to develop your healthcare knowledge and have career development options, including training as a Pharmacy Technician or in store leadership.
